BREAD� FROM HEAVEN Truth, Light & Bread 16/04/2020, Thursday

� Let God take notice of you

The Spirit's Word: And they lifted up their voice, and wept again: and Orpah kissed her mother in law; but Ruth clave unto her. And she said, Behold, thy sister in law is gone back unto her people, and unto her gods: return thou after thy sister in law. And Ruth said, Entreat me not to leave thee, or to return from following after thee: for whither thou goest, I will go; and where thou lodgest, I will lodge: thy people shall be my people, and thy God my God: Where thou diest, will I die, and there will I be buried: the Lord do so to me, and more also, if ought but death part thee and me.
Ruth 1:14‭-‬17 KJV

Our God is an extraordinary God and so He takes notice of extraordinary people. Ruth did the extraordinary thing and got her name and legacy recorded in the Bible. She was also an ancestor of King David, and of course, the Lord Jesus Christ after the flesh. Orpah, on the other hand, did not sin. She only took the normal route but missed out on such a great opportunity. Life is way beyond just sin and righteousness. There is so much more we can find in God, and with Him. He desires that we be unselfish, giving, humble and a people of sacrifice. This is what living the abundant life is. It is laying down all for His Name to be glorified. Christians must know that while we are on this Earth, we reap what we sow. Galatians 6:6-10, 2 Corinthians 9:6-7.

What was Ruth thinking when she made that decision? She loved her new family, even in death, and was completely not thinking about herself. She was faithful and loyal both in life and death of her husband. Her faithfulness to her husband was faithfulness to His mother. She was free to go her way and remarry (1 Corinthians 7:39), but she chose a higher way beyond man's comprehension, and got way more than she bargained for. Boaz, who was a wealthy and influential man, married her as Kinsman redeemer. Ruth 2-4. The Bible also records that Mary broke an alabaster jar filled with expensive perfume, and anointed the Lord with it. Mark 14:3-9. She didn't have to, but now we are all still talking about her and her extraordinary deed. God will never deny you the honour due when you go the extra mile for Him.

It was also recorded that a woman called Tabitha (Dorcas) died. The people she had ministered to in alms and good works were not ready to let her go; and so they besought Apostle Peter, who raised her back to life. Acts 9:36-42. If not for her extraordinary deeds, no one would bother the Apostle since we know people die everyday. The widow of Zarephath is another good example. If she had not obeyed the Prophet Elijah, the miracle will never happen. In her lack, she was ready to share her last meal with a complete stranger. She received two miracles by that single act. 1 Kings 17:10-24. There are many more similar stories in the Bible and in life, but I decided to focus on the women that left an indelible mark of God in their lives and life's history. Let's be a people of extraordinary works.�

Reminder: Having the mind of Christ is the beginning to living a life that is poured out as an offering unto God. Such a life is of high value to God.
